当前位置:主页 >技术前沿 >

怎么样能让软件加密码(软件如何添加密码保护)

来源:互联网    时间:2024-01-11 08:49:50

随着网络日益发展和数据安全性的日益重视,越来越多的软件开始提供密码保护功能,以确保用户的隐私和数据安全。但是,如果你是一个软件开发者或者想要为个人使用的软件添加密码保护,你可能会有一些疑问,如何实现这个功能?该怎样设置密码?下面将介绍几种添加密码保护的方法。

1.常见的软件添加密码保护方法有哪些?

首先,让我们了解一下最常用的几种软件加密方法。一种是在软件程序内置密码保护功能,只有输入正确的密码才能进入软件。另一种是对软件所保存的文件进行加密,只有解密后才能查看和编辑文件。

2.如何在软件程序内置密码保护功能?

如果你想要内置密码保护功能,那么你需要使用编程语言(如Java、C#等)来编写代码。在代码中需要定义一个密码输入框以及一个确认按钮,当用户输入密码并点击确认按钮后,需要进行密码验证,只有输入正确的密码才能进入软件的主界面。密码验证的过程可以通过编写算法实现。

3.如何对软件所保存的文件进行加密?

如果你想要实现对软件所保存的文件进行加密的功能,需要使用专门的文件加密工具。加密工具主要是通过使用一定的加密算法来加密文件,防止未经授权的人员获取到文件内容,同时也可以设置密码以确保只有持有密码的人员可以查看和编辑文件。

4.如何设置密钥和密码?

无论是在软件程序中还是在文件加密工具中,都需要设定密钥和密码。密钥一般是一串字符或者数字,用于加密解密过程中的密钥计算,而密码则是用户需要输入的,用于验证身份的字符或数字。

5.加密算法有哪些?

在加密过程中,需要使用一定的加密算法,常见的加密算法有DES、AES等。DES是一种基于块的加密法,而AES则是当前最常用的加密算法之一。

6.密码保护的风险和注意事项有哪些?

密码保护虽然能够有效保护数据安全,但也存在一些风险和注意事项,由于密码保护能力的不同时,加密码保护的软件也有不同的保护等级,强度越高的保护等级越能保证数据安全性。另外,密码的安全性也较为重要,建议使用强密码,避免使用过于简单的密码,否则密码被破解后,就会有数据泄露的风险。

综上所述,无论是在软件程序中还是在文件加密工具中加入密码保护系统,只要选择适合的加密算法并设置合适的密码和密钥,就可以有效地保护数据安全。

郑重声明:本文版权归原作者所有,转载文章仅为传播更多信息之目的,如有侵权行为,请第一时间联系我们修改或删除,多谢。